explorASIAN is celebrating Asian Heritage Month and its 25th anniversary this May! The month-long virtual festival will consist of over 50 events hosted by various pan-Asian communities and organizations in Metro Vancouver.

Presented by the Vancouver Asian Heritage Month Society (“VAHMS”), explorASIAN is a time to reflect on and celebrate the contributions Canadians of Asian origin continue to make to the growth and prosperity of Canada.

“VAHMS and explorASIAN Festival continue to evolve to meet the needs of our society. This year, as we did in 2020, we have adapted to the circumstances by producing all our programming virtually and free for all. The Vancouver Asian Heritage Month Opening Ceremony on May 1st, the complete May program of more than 50 events, and the VAHMS Recognition Awards ceremony in June will feature performers, artists and social advocates who, by coming together, model racial harmony, alliance, recognition and respect for all cultures.

This year and in times of increased anti-Asian sentiment, visibility and inclusiveness are more important than ever. This is why VAHMS’ efforts are constantly led by the desire to strengthen cultural identity and emphasize the importance of communicating respectfully. VAHMS stands strong against any discriminatory acts and believes that the solution to ending systemic racism against Asian and other racialized communities must include values of solidarity, tolerance, and inclusive representation.”
Leticia Sanchez, President, VAHMS

The virtual opening ceremony will take place on Saturday, May 1st at 8:00pm. On the evening, landmarks such as Vancouver City Hall, Science World, the Bloedel Conservatory, and BC Place will be illuminating their exteriors in red to celebrate the occasion. Join the event live on Zoom to celebrate with performances from local Asian-Canadian Artists Vince Mai and Sujit Vaidya.
